How Algorithms Use Historical Data Patterns
Algorithms are the unsung heroes of the digital age, quietly influencing almost everything we interact with online. Whether it’s your social media feed, the search engine results page, or your shopping recommendations, algorithms are at the wheel, guiding your experience. But how do they know what you want or predict what you’re likely to do next? The answer lies in one of their secret weapons: historical data patterns.
Think of algorithms as detectives who gather clues from the past. By analyzing historical data patterns, they learn from your previous actions—your clicks, likes, searches, and purchases—to predict your future behavior with startling accuracy. In this article, we’ll explore how algorithms use these historical data patterns to make decisions and how this affects everything from search rankings to personalized recommendations.
The Role of Historical Data in Algorithms
In simple terms, historical data is the treasure trove of past interactions that algorithms rely on to make future predictions. Whether it’s tracking the websites you visit, your social media interactions, or the products you browse, algorithms record all this information to create a detailed user profile. The more data they collect, the better they get at making accurate predictions about your preferences and behaviors.
Historical data provides algorithms with a kind of "memory" to learn from. Just like humans can reflect on past experiences to make better decisions in the future, algorithms use historical data to refine their decision-making processes. This allows them to personalize the experience for each individual, tailoring it based on past patterns rather than relying on general rules.
How Algorithms Collect Historical Data
So, how do algorithms collect all this juicy data? The answer is simple: they track your interactions. Every time you engage with an online platform, whether you’re scrolling through Instagram, making a Google search, or buying a product on Amazon, you leave behind a digital footprint. These actions provide the algorithm with information about what you like, what interests you, and what you’re likely to engage with in the future.
For example, if you search for "best running shoes" on Google and click on a link to a review article, the algorithm takes note of that. It learns that you’re interested in running shoes, and it may start to prioritize similar content, ads, and recommendations in the future. If you then purchase a pair of shoes, that purchase adds another layer of data, strengthening the algorithm’s ability to predict that you may be interested in other sports gear, workout apps, or running-related events.
This data can also be collected in real-time. While you're interacting with content, algorithms are constantly observing your actions and adjusting their predictions accordingly. The more data they have, the more accurate their understanding becomes, creating a cycle of continuous improvement.
Using Historical Data for Personalized Content
One of the most notable uses of historical data patterns is personalized content recommendations. We’ve all seen it: the moment you watch one video on YouTube, the platform immediately recommends several similar ones. Or when you buy a book on Amazon, it offers "Customers who bought this also bought..." suggestions.
Algorithms use historical data to predict what content or products a user is most likely to enjoy based on their past behavior. For instance, if you've watched multiple cooking videos on YouTube, the algorithm will recognize the pattern and suggest more cooking tutorials. Similarly, if you often buy sci-fi novels, Amazon's algorithm will suggest more books in the same genre.
This is done using various machine learning techniques, such as collaborative filtering, where the algorithm compares your behavior to that of similar users. It then predicts what you might enjoy based on what others with similar tastes have interacted with. The key to these recommendations is the historical data that shows which content led to engagement, providing the algorithm with a clear idea of what will likely keep you hooked next.
Search Engine Optimization (SEO) and Historical Data
When it comes to search engines like Google, historical data plays a crucial role in ranking content. Google’s search algorithm uses past user behavior to determine which results should be shown for a given search query. If a particular web page has received high traffic, low bounce rates, and many backlinks in the past, Google’s algorithm may infer that the page is authoritative and relevant to users.
This is where historical data patterns directly influence search engine optimization (SEO). Websites that produce high-quality content that engages users tend to see positive historical patterns: more clicks, longer time on page, and more shares. These metrics send signals to the algorithm that the content is valuable, which can result in higher rankings in search results.
On the flip side, if a website consistently shows poor engagement or has high bounce rates (meaning users leave quickly), the algorithm will notice this negative pattern and may reduce the site's visibility in search results. Essentially, search engines are using historical performance data to assess whether a page is worth recommending.
Predicting Future Behavior Through Historical Data
Now, let’s talk about the predictive power of historical data. Algorithms don’t just use past behavior to inform their recommendations—they use it to predict what you'll do next. This predictive capability is one of the most powerful aspects of algorithms.
For example, if you consistently watch tech review videos on YouTube, the algorithm will likely predict that you're interested in technology. As a result, it will serve you more tech-related content, including the latest gadget reviews, unboxings, or industry news. These predictions are based on the idea that past behavior is the best indicator of future behavior.
Social media platforms work the same way. If you regularly interact with certain types of posts—like photos from your favorite band or posts related to your hobby—the algorithm takes note of this pattern and will prioritize similar content in your feed. Over time, the algorithm fine-tunes its predictions, learning from your interactions and making increasingly accurate suggestions.
Challenges of Using Historical Data in Algorithms
While historical data is incredibly powerful, it’s not without its challenges. For one, algorithms are only as good as the data they have. If there’s a lack of data or the data is biased, the predictions can be flawed. For instance, if you only engage with a narrow range of content, the algorithm might make the incorrect assumption that you have a very specific interest, which can limit the diversity of recommendations you receive.
Additionally, historical data patterns can reinforce existing biases. For example, if a user has predominantly interacted with content from a particular political ideology, the algorithm might suggest more of the same, creating an echo chamber effect. This can limit exposure to diverse perspectives and result in a less balanced view of the world.
The Future of Algorithms & Historical Data
As algorithms continue to evolve, the role of historical data will only become more significant. The ability to analyze past behavior allows algorithms to deliver highly personalized, predictive, and engaging experiences. From search results to product recommendations, algorithms are constantly using historical data patterns to refine their predictions and improve user satisfaction.
However, as powerful as these algorithms are, they still have their limitations. Ensuring that the data they rely on is accurate, unbiased, and diverse will be crucial in creating a more balanced digital experience. And while algorithms can predict your next move, let’s not forget that humans still have the ability to surprise them—after all, we’re unpredictable creatures at the end of the day!